Read moreI recently stayed at this hotel and unfortunately, my experience did not meet expectations. While the location may be convenient, several aspects of the stay were disappointing.
First, the maintenance and overall upkeep of the hotel require significant improvement. In our room, multiple amenities were not functioning properly, including the hairdryer, some lights, and the cooling system, which could not be adjusted to a desired temperature. The bathroom setup was also inconvenient, with a very small bathtub (unsuitable even for someone 1.6m tall), a small shower, and a toilet that appeared poorly maintained despite being labeled as clean. Additionally, the bed linens were too short and narrow for standard comfort.
Storage space was also an issue. The minibar was fully stocked, leaving no room for personal items, and the closet had no lighting, making it difficult to use. The hallways were dimly lit due to motion-sensor lights, creating a dark and unwelcoming atmosphere, especially at night.
For those visiting for skiing, the ski room was disappointing. It was very small, lacked secure storage for equipment, and did not have boot warmers, which are standard in many ski hotels.
The spa facilities were also problematic. The jacuzzi was often out of order due to "cooling issues," and on one occasion, children played in it until the water level dropped too low, rendering it unusable for the entire day. Given the limited size of the jacuzzi (fitting only six people), better management of access would improve the experience for all guests.
Beyond these issues, we experienced additional inconveniences throughout our stay. However, the most disappointing part was that after discussing our concerns with one of the managers, who was very understanding and assured us we would receive a partial refund, we never received any reimbursement. This lack of follow-through added to our overall dissatisfaction.
